Basic facts about this digital color

In the Register's classification, #A8AA78 belongs to the Yellow Color Family, featuring Low Saturation and Light brightness. The mix behind it: rgb(168, 170, 120) — 65.9% red, 66.7% green, 47.1% blue; the print equivalent is CMYK 1 / 0 / 20 / 33.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

#A8AA78 is a gently muted yellow that sits on the lighter side of the spectrum. It is a natural fit for understated, calm designs that favor harmony over drama.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a hair away from Grayish Olive (#A8A87D). Nearby in the Register you will also find Locust (#A2A580) and Khaki (#ADA96E).

Technically, the mix leans on its green channel (rgb(168, 170, 120)), which gives #A8AA78 its character. If you plan to put text on a #A8AA78 background, choose black — the contrast ratio is 8.7:1 (passing WCAG AAA), while white manages only 2.4:1. #A8AA78 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
